Provide leadership and direction to assigned Maintenance team members. Manage and build a Maintenance team to support and improve runtime, reduce callouts, and improve use of available man hours across the operation team. This Maintenance Foreman position is a Delaware Basin Midstream Operations team member in Kermit, Texas.
Qualifications
- Minimum 5 years of experience in maintenance of gas compression, engines, aerial coolers, pumps, mechanical equipment of oil and gas facilities, and relevant gas processing plant experience preferred.
- Experienced in the use of computers and a solid knowledge of Word and Excel required, SAP knowledge preferred.
- Demonstrated ability to work in a cooperative team environment is required.
Responsibilities
- Ensure the safety of work practices, procedures, and protection of the environment, including compliance with all applicable company, state, and federal safety and environmental regulations.
- Manage and build Maintenance team to support and accomplish Delaware Basin Midstream objectives.
- Manage and assure that necessary spare parts are inventoried to make proper and timely repairs.
- Maintain effective communications, provide ideas, raise concerns, and work with other functions including supervision, engineering, operations, other maintenance employees, clerical staff, and contractors.
- Assure team is trained and assists in training personnel.
- Manage and assure development and upkeep of maintenance troubleshooting and maintenance procedures.
- Assist the overall Delaware Basin Midstream operations team in the daily economic optimization of operations and assist with budget preparation.
- Ensure that accurate timely data is entered and recorded within SAP.
- Assure that contract help is supervised as required for maintenance and operations
- Accomplish job responsibilities in accordance with Western Midstream's Core Values
